2006-01-18

Victim of fatal crash was Maple Valley man
A man who died in a head-on collision Monday in southwest Auburn was identified Tuesday as William Barnett Jr., 24, of Maple Valley.
Barnett died at the scene of the accident, which occurred about 3 p.m. in the 1300 block of C Street Southwest.
An Auburn police spokesman said Barnett apparently was traveling north on C Street Southwest. After passing a car that was in the inside lane of the four-lane street, Barnett's Honda coupe spun out of control and slid sideways into a large truck that was southbound on C Street.
